Output 6f32c95e913377891f9cf484cdc40dbdfdad3b28c76b2314aa9f6cfe4adf6af7:1

value
439292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3c94153d1714248f7150c566a5951f19e1ab1de OP_EQUAL
address
3Gd3AGUDSLG78cDt4juoNQdDFyobdPtiBV
transaction
6f32c95e913377891f9cf484cdc40dbdfdad3b28c76b2314aa9f6cfe4adf6af7
confirmations
355570
spent
true